Output 1292603fccf9ab75afc23fbc5d63e9f84e66b0d08f8eafcbd7cd7dc0b61f091b:1

value
8878544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e010d44df1954a3c6762696f498d08f154bd2e7 OP_EQUAL
address
MC6QaLVomW4GRS8nNNTEDbMQ2T7g7q1mVL
transaction
1292603fccf9ab75afc23fbc5d63e9f84e66b0d08f8eafcbd7cd7dc0b61f091b
spent
true